🔥 Step 5: Bake to Crispy, Golden Perfection
Bake uncovered at 375°F (190°C) for 40–45 minutes, or until:
-
the edges are bubbly
-
the cheese is melted
-
the tater tots are golden and crisp
Let the casserole rest for 5 minutes before serving so it sets nicely.

🧊 Storage & Make Ahead
Refrigerator
Store leftovers in an airtight container for up to 4 days.
Freezer
Assemble the casserole (without baking) and freeze for up to 2 months.
Bake from frozen at 350°F and add extra time until heated through.
Reheat
Reheat in the oven to re-crisp the tots, or microwave for a quick warmup.
❓ FAQs
Q: Can I use homemade ranch seasoning?
Yes! A mix of dried dill, garlic powder, onion powder, parsley, and salt works beautifully.
Q: Can I use cream cheese instead of sour cream?
You can—just soften the cream cheese and thin it with a splash of milk.
